MySQL Status Ndb_api_read_row_count 数据库状态作用意思及如何正确

本站中文解释

– 服务器上NDB表的读取行数。

MySQL status变量是MySQL服务器默认的一组状态变量,它保存了MySQL服务器的运行状态,显示当前活动和连接状况,可用于监控MySQL服务器的工作负载和执行状态,以及服务器性能相关数据。

ndb_api_read_row_count变量是MySQL状态变量之一。它是一个只读变量,用于指示MySQL服务器上的NDB表的读取行数。

ndb_api_read_row_count只用于指定NDB表,可以在MySQL服务器上查询或监视变量。它通常位于MySQL数据字典文件 (information_schema) 中。通过查看这个变量,可以获取NDB表上每次行访问的总次数。

设置ndb_api_read_row_count变量是通过SHOW作用域变量命令完成的。首先,在MySQL命令行中运行此命令:

SHOW GLOBAL VARIABLES LIKE ‘ndb_api_read_row_count’;

此命令将显示以下输出,其中包含ndb_api_read_row_count变量:

Variable_name | Value
———————
ndb_api_read_row_count | 0

可以使用SET语句将其设置为特定的值:

SET GLOBAL ndb_api_read_row_count = value;

value只能是一个大于或等于零的整数值。这将将ndb_api_read_row_count变量设置为指定的值。

因此,ndb_api_read_row_count是一个有用的状态变量,可以用于检索和监控MySQL服务器上NDB表上读取行数的信息。它可以通过SHOW GLOBAL VARIABLES LIKE ‘ndb_api_read_row_count’并根据需要使用SET语句设置为指定值来实现。


数据运维技术 » MySQL Status Ndb_api_read_row_count 数据库状态作用意思及如何正确